Dan Arbeid was an English studio potter, considered innovative with a radical use of handbuilding techniques.
Bajots are very low height tables that are common throughout India. They are often decorative and used for display or as a foot stool. Our Primitive Bajots are made from bleach-finished, vintage pieces of teak wood from India.
